Hi all,

Just looking for some advice on what to try next, my two youngest buns just won't use their litter tray!! I've put it in the corner they like to use, put lovely hay on it, put some dirty shavings on the top etc. and the wee next to it! I've tried different types of tray like the corner one, and a cat litter tray nope doesn't make a difference!! They will lie and sleep in the tray but not wee or poop in it!

What else can I try?

Karen
 
i would try a bigger litter tray, Alvin had a corner one when he was a baby and he would wee in there but as he got bigger it was hard to fit his bum in.

i got a underbed storage box and they have no choice but to jump in to munch then ;)

when i changed Alvins cage to be bigger he refused to pee where i put the litter tray so i had to place one where he did wee as well as the original one... seemed to do the trick :D they like to pee where they choose i think
 
I've found that once you know where they pee, if you leave a tray there for them to pee in then after a while they associate the tray with peeing rather than the place and so you can then put the tray where you like...
